Analysis
The most recent figure for exports of goods and services (current us$), per capita in Estonia is 26,970 current US$ per person,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 33 years on record.
That represents a change of up 13.4% on the previous year and up 100.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, exports of goods and services (current us$), per capita in Estonia peaked at 26,970 current US$ per person in 2025 and was at its lowest, 1,722 current US$ per person, in 1993.
Estonia ranks 24th of 193 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Exports of goods and services (current US$)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Exports of goods and services (current US$) 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Exports of goods and services Country official statistics, National Statistical Offices (NSOs)
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
